Unprecedented violence was seen in the Jawaharlal Nehru University on Sunday (5 January) as several masked individuals, both male and female, thrashed students, including girls, and teachers inside the campus with wooden and metal rods, injuring many.
While the number of the injured in the various clashes which occurred through the day was not yet known, at least 20 students were admitted to the AIIMS with severe injuries following the evening clash.
Amid these clashes, reporter Barkha Dutt shared a WhatsApp message screenshot claiming to be from group named ‘Unity Against Left’ which included a phone number with the message “main gate par kuch karna hai kya” (should something be done at the main gate).
However, very soon a lot of social media users shared screenshot about the number belonging to a handler at contribute.inc.in, a website that serves as contribution website of the Indian National Congress.
Later INC put out a tweet saying that the number belonged to a vendor and has nothing to do with INC.
Additionally, the website contribute.nic.in was taken offline.
